5-{[4-(propan-2-yl)phenoxy]methyl}-4-(prop-2-en-1-yl)-4H-1,2,4-triazole-3-thiol

Description:
5-{[4-(propan-2-yl)phenoxy]methyl}-4-(prop-2-en-1-yl)-4H-1,2,4-triazole-3-thiol is a chemical compound characterized by its unique triazole ring structure, which is a five-membered heterocycle containing three nitrogen atoms. This compound features a thiol group (-SH), contributing to its potential reactivity and ability to form disulfide bonds. The presence of a phenoxy group and an isopropyl substituent enhances its lipophilicity, which may influence its biological activity and solubility in organic solvents. The allyl group (prop-2-en-1-yl) suggests potential for further chemical modifications through reactions such as polymerization or cross-linking. This compound may exhibit various biological activities, including antifungal or antibacterial properties, due to the triazole moiety, which is known for its role in inhibiting specific enzymes in pathogens. Its specific applications and efficacy would depend on further studies and evaluations in pharmacological contexts. Overall, the compound's structural features suggest versatility in chemical reactivity and potential utility in medicinal chemistry.
Formula:C15H19N3OS
InChI:InChI=1/C15H19N3OS/c1-4-9-18-14(16-17-15(18)20)10-19-13-7-5-12(6-8-13)11(2)3/h4-8,11H,1,9-10H2,2-3H3,(H,17,20)
SMILES:C=CCn1c(COc2ccc(cc2)C(C)C)nnc1S
Synonyms:
  • 4-Allyl-5-[(4-isopropylphenoxy)methyl]-4H-1,2,4-triazole-3-thiol
  • 4H-1,2,4-triazole-3-thiol, 5-[[4-(1-methylethyl)phenoxy]methyl]-4-(2-propen-1-yl)-
